How Our Floor Water Damage Restoration Service Actually Works

Our team’s approach to Floor Water Damage Restoration is centered around a meticulous process that ensures every step is taken to restore your home to its pre-damage condition. We understand that corners can’t be cut with water damage restoration, as it can lead to further damage, mold growth, and costly repairs. Avoid the headache and let us handle it.

Step 1: Assessment and Inspection

Our team begins by conducting a thorough assessment of the damage to identify the source of the water, the extent of the damage, and any potential safety hazards. This step is crucial in determining the best course of action and creating a customized restoration plan. Get a clear understanding of the situation.

Step 2: Water Extraction

Using specialized equipment, our team extracts the water from your home, including carpets, upholstery, and other porous materials. This step is critical in preventing further damage and reducing the risk of mold growth. Don’t let standing water linger.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

Next, our team uses industrial-grade dehumidifiers and air movers to dry your home’s surfaces, including walls, ceilings, and floors. This step is essential in preventing secondary damage and ensuring a safe environment. Get your home dry and safe.

Step 4: Sanitizing and Cleaning

Once the drying process is complete, our team sanitizes and cleans all affected areas to prevent mold growth and bacterial contamination. This step is critical in ensuring your home is safe and healthy. Don’t compromise on cleanliness.

Step 5: Reconstruction and Repair

Finally, our team repairs and replaces any damaged materials, including drywall, flooring, and trim. This step is essential in restoring your home to its original condition. Get your home back to normal.

Warning Signs You Need Floor Water Damage Restoration

Catching these signs early can save you money and prevent bigger problems. Don’t ignore the warning signs of water damage, as they can show a more severe issue. Stay vigilant and act quickly.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

A persistent musty smell can show mold growth or water damage. If you notice a strong, unpleasant odor in your home, it’s essential to investigate further. Don’t ignore the smell.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age or uneven flooring. If you notice any changes in your flooring, it’s crucial to address the issue quickly. Don’t delay the repair.

Water Stains on Walls or Ceilings

Water stains on walls or ceilings can show a leak or water damage. If you notice any discoloration or staining, it’s essential to investigate further. Don’t ignore the signs.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Peeling paint or wallpaper can be a sign of water damage or moisture issues. If you notice any peeling or flaking, it’s crucial to address the issue quickly. Don’t compromise on quality.

Increased Humidity or Moisture

Increased humidity or moisture in your home can show a more severe issue, such as a leak or water damage. If you notice any changes in your home’s humidity levels, it’s essential to investigate further. Stay on top of moisture levels.

Discolored or Faded Grout

Discolored or faded grout can be a sign of water damage or moisture issues. If you notice any changes in your grout, it’s crucial to address the issue quickly. Don’t ignore the signs.

Floor Water Damage Restoration Cost in Sun City Center, FL

The cost of Floor Water Damage Restoration can vary widely dep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Sun City Center, FL. Our team provides free estimates to ensure you have a clear understanding of the costs involved. Get an accurate estimate today.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, type of flooring, and level of water damage.
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, type of materials, and level of moisture.
Sanitizing and Cleaning $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, type of materials, and level of contamination.
Reconstruction and Repair $2,000 – $10,000 Size of affected area, type of materials, and level of damage.
Equipment Rental $500 – $2,000 Duration of rental, type of equipment, and level of usage.
Insurance Claims $0 – $1,000 Severity of damage, type of insurance coverage, and level of cooperation with insurance company.
